The Empty Sky 9/11 Memorial, located in Liberty State Park, Jersey City, pays tribute to the 749 New Jersey residents who lost their lives in the September 11 attacks. This memorial features two stainless steel walls, each engraved with the names of the victims, and is positioned to align with the World Trade Center site, offering a poignant visual connection to the Manhattan skyline. Visitors can walk along the reflective pathway, observe the names, and take a moment to remember and honor the lives lost.
